Review of Recent Premieres at Seattle’s Wayward Music Series

Source: An Eclectic Night of Premieres at Wayward Music Series

A large and eager crowd attended the Good Shepherd Center’s Wayward Music Series for a concert of premieres organized by flutist Paul Taub on November 20, 2015. The new works, all by local Seattle composers, were written for mixed chamber ensembles with flute included in each. With a low rumble of the piano, a glassy and unsettling cello line emerged from the texture in Andy Clausen’s new work Endlichheim. The piece moved to a minimalistic texture with simple orchestration, allowing for the counterpoint of lines between the bass clarinet and flute to emerge. Pianist Christina Valdes illuminated the work with her technical prowess and intensity, creating an energetic opening to the concert.
